手动配置mysql

2023年 8月 3日 28.2k 0

手动配置MySQL是指在安装MySQL后,手动对MySQL进行参数设置,从而实现最优性能的目的。手动配置MySQL需要掌握MySQL配置文件的哪些参数需要调整,以及如何调整这些参数,接下来我们来详细了解一下:

手动配置mysql

1. 了解MySQL配置文件

MySQL的配置文件位于MySQL的安装目录下的"my.cnf"或者"mysql.cnf"文件中,可通过编辑该文件来手动配置MySQL。同时也需要了解MySQL的运行状态,使用SHOW VARIABLES命令可以查看当前MySQL的配置参数。

2. MySQL配置文件的参数设置

MySQL配置文件中有许多参数可以手动设置,比如:
#设置MySQL的字符集
character-set-server=utf8mb4
#设置MySQL的默认存储引擎
default-storage-engine=InnoDB
#设置MySQL的缓存大小
innodb_buffer_pool_size=512M
#设置MySQL的最大连接数
max_connections=500
#关闭MySQL的查询缓存
query_cache_type=0
#设置MySQL的日志文件名与大小
log_error=/var/log/mysql/error.log
log_output=file
log_slow_queries=/var/log/mysql/slow.log
slow_query_log=1
slow_query_log_file=/var/log/mysql/slow.log
需要根据自己的需求,合理地设置这些参数。

3. 验证MySQL配置

配置MySQL后,需要将其重启,以使其生效,并使用SHOW VARIABLES命令检查MySQL是否使用了手动配置的参数。同时,也可以通过观察MySQL的性能指标,如QPS、并发连接数等来验证MySQL的配置是否有效。

综上,手动配置MySQL需要掌握MySQL的配置文件的哪些参数需要调整,以及如何调整这些参数。同时也需要不断地观察MySQL的运行状况以及性能指标,定时对MySQL进行性能优化,达到最优性能的目的。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论